Discover all you need to know about CVE-2023-5946, a Reflected Cross-Site Scripting vulnerability impacting Digirisk plugin for WordPress. Learn the impact, technical details, and mitigation strategies.
In this article, we will delve into the details of CVE-2023-5946, a vulnerability that affects the Digirisk plugin for WordPress, allowing unauthenticated attackers to exploit Reflected Cross-Site Scripting.
Understanding CVE-2023-5946
This section will cover the essential aspects of CVE-2023-5946, ranging from its description to impact and mitigation strategies.
What is CVE-2023-5946?
CVE-2023-5946 refers to a vulnerability in the Digirisk plugin for WordPress, specifically in version 6.0.0.0. The flaw enables attackers to inject malicious web scripts by manipulating the 'current_group_id' parameter due to inadequate input sanitization and output escaping.
The Impact of CVE-2023-5946
The vulnerability poses a significant risk as it allows unauthenticated attackers to execute arbitrary web scripts on affected pages. By tricking users into taking certain actions, such as clicking on malicious links, attackers can exploit this flaw to compromise website security.
Technical Details of CVE-2023-5946
Let's explore the technical aspects of CVE-2023-5946, including the vulnerability description, affected systems, and exploitation mechanism.
Vulnerability Description
CVE-2023-5946 is categorized under CWE-79 -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ting'). The flaw arises from insufficient input sanitization and output escaping in the Digirisk plugin for WordPress.
Affected Systems and Versions
The vulnerability impacts the Digirisk plugin version 6.0.0.0, while other versions remain unaffected by this security issue.
Exploitation Mechanism
Attackers can exploit CVE-2023-5946 by manipulating the 'current_group_id' parameter, injecting malicious web scripts that execute when users interact with compromised pages.
Mitigation and Prevention
To safeguard against CVE-2023-5946 and similar vulnerabilities, it is crucial to implement robust security measures and follow best practices for WordPress plugin management.
Immediate Steps to Take
Website administrators should promptly update the Digirisk plugin to a secure version, implement web application firewalls, and educate users to be cautious of clicking on unknown links.
Long-Term Security Practices
Developers and organizations should prioritize secure coding practices, conduct regular security audits, and stay informed about the latest security threats to mitigate risks effectively.
Patching and Updates
Ensuring timely installation of security patches and updates, along with monitoring security advisories from plugin vendors, is essential to protect WordPress websites from exploitation of known vulnerabilities like CVE-2023-5946.